Weird Australian banknotes with Bizarre serial numbers.

Latest-Banknotes-Acquisition.-List-Them-Here.
Latest-Banknotes-Acquisition.-List-Them-Here.

$50 Note 1993 Evans, Fraser signature - however the serial number should be Y or W something not HF! Most likely some souvenir note pack thing as HF stands for Howard Florey, the man on the Obverse.
The serial number is very low as well suggesting a limited issue.

UNC - Doubt this ever saw any circulation and somewhere the packet for it remains.


Latest-Banknotes-Acquisition.-List-Them-Here.

2 x $20 notes from 1997 and 1999, again with susso serial numbers that are very low (Low thousands) and possibly from a stamp issue tie in. 1997 note says "Emergency services" and there was an issue of stamps in 1997 about these.

The 1999 note has "Maritime Heritage" next to the ship - there was a set of stamps issued in 1999 showing old ships and a tie in issue with Ireland.

Again missing from a pack. In 1994 was a stamp showing Florey, but would not be surprised if there was also a phonecard being the mid 90s.
